HydroGraph Clean Power Inc. announced its collaboration with EMP Shield Inc. Under this collaboration, the Company and EMP Shield are developing advanced electromagnetic interference (EMI) shielding using HydroGraph's high-purity graphene. EMI is a common threat to electronics. It is generated by lightning, solar storms and flares, high-power microwave weapons (HPMW) and other electrical sources.

All electronic devices are vulnerable, including commercial ones, such as those used in telecommunications and consumer electronics, and those used in industries like medical, defense, automotive, and others. Electronic equipment can be protected from EMI by conductive or absorptive materials and coatings. HydroGraph's nanoscale graphene, with its impressive conductivity, along with its lightweight and corrosion resistance advantages, make it ideally suited for EMI application.

HydroGraph and EMP Shield are working together to develop coatings and insulated barriers to protect electronic devices by blocking unwanted disruptions or transmission of electronic data.
